LYS4.DE vs. IBCA.DE
LYS4.DE (Amundi Euro Highest Rated Macro-Weighted Government Bond 1-3Y UCITS ETF Acc) and IBCA.DE (iShares Euro Government Bond 1-3yr UCITS ETF (Dist)) are both European Government Bonds funds - LYS4.DE tracks the MTS Mid Price Highest Rated Macro-Weighted 1-3 (EUR) while IBCA.DE tracks the Bloomberg Euro Government Bond 1-3. Both are passively managed. Over the past 10 years, LYS4.DE returned -0.21%/yr vs 0.36%/yr for IBCA.DE. A 0.53 correlation means they provide meaningful diversification when combined. LYS4.DE charges 0.17%/yr vs 0.15%/yr for IBCA.DE.

LYS4.DE vs. IBCA.DE - Expense Ratio Comparison
LYS4.DE has a 0.17% expense ratio, which is higher than IBCA.DE's 0.15% expense ratio. However, both funds are considered low-cost compared to the broader market, where average expense ratios usually range from 0.3% to 0.9%.
Dividends
LYS4.DE vs. IBCA.DE - Dividend Comparison
LYS4.DE has not paid dividends to shareholders, while IBCA.DE's dividend yield for the trailing twelve months is around 2.18%.
